摘要
Let p? 3 be any prime. In this paper, we compute symbol-pair distance of all ?-constacyclic codes of length 3p(s) over the finite commutative chain ring R = F(p)m + uF(p)m, where ? is a unit of R which is not a cube in F(p)m. We give the necessary and sufficient condition for a symbol-pair ?-constacyclic code to be an MDS symbol-pair code. Using that, we provide all MDS symbol-pair ?- constacyclic codes of length 3p(s) over R. Some examples of the symbol-pair distance of ?-constacyclic codes of length 3p(s) over R are provided.
